A lash lift and tint is a popular beauty treatment designed to enhance the appearance of your natural eyelashes. The process typically involves two main steps: the lash lift and the tinting. The lash lift involves curling your lashes to give them a lifted, more voluminous look, while the tinting adds color to make them appear darker and more defined.
The entire procedure usually takes about 60 to 90 minutes to complete. The lash lift itself can take around 45 minutes, including the preparation and setting time. The tinting process, which follows the lift, typically takes an additional 15 to 30 minutes.
During the lash lift, a silicone pad is placed along your lash line to create a base for the lashes to lift against. A lifting solution is then applied to the lashes, which helps to reshape them. After a brief waiting period, a setting solution is applied to fix the new curl in place. The tinting process involves applying a special dye to the lashes, which can be customized to match your desired shade.
It's important to note that the exact duration can vary depending on the individual's lash type and the specific techniques used by the technician. However, on average, you can expect the entire lash lift and tint process to be a relatively quick and efficient way to achieve more dramatic and attractive eyelashes.

Step-by-Step Breakdown
Consultation and Preparation (10-15 minutes): The process begins with a consultation where the technician assesses your eyelashes and discusses your desired outcome. After this, your eyes are carefully prepped with protective pads to keep your eyelids safe and comfortable throughout the procedure.
Lash Lifting (30-40 minutes): The lifting solution is applied to your lashes. This solution works to curl and lift your lashes upwards, mimicking the effect of an eyelash curler. The solution is left on for a specific duration, typically around 20-30 minutes, depending on the curl intensity you prefer.
Tinting (10-15 minutes): Once the lifting solution is rinsed off, a tint is applied to your lashes. This tint can be customized to match your natural lash color or to create a more noticeable contrast. The tint is left on for about 10 minutes to ensure even coverage.
Setting and Final Touches (10-15 minutes): Finally, a setting solution is applied to stabilize the curl and ensure it lasts. After this, your lashes are carefully cleaned, and any excess product is removed. The entire process concludes with a final check to ensure your lashes look their best.
Total Time: Approximately 75 Minutes
The lash lift and tint process typically takes about 75 minutes from start to finish. This includes all the steps mentioned above, ensuring that your lashes are lifted, curled, and tinted to perfection. The duration can vary slightly depending on the individual's lash type and the desired outcome, but generally, this is the time frame you can expect.

The Procedure Step-by-Step
Cleansing: The first step involves thoroughly cleansing the lashes to remove any oils, makeup, or debris. This ensures that the products used during the procedure adhere properly to the lashes.
Application of Lifting Solution: Next, a lifting solution is applied to the lashes. This solution is left on for a specific period, typically around 10-15 minutes, to break down the disulfide bonds in the lashes, allowing them to be reshaped.
Forming the Curl: A silicone pad is placed at the base of the lashes, and the lashes are combed through the pad to achieve the desired curl. The lashes are then secured in place with a setting solution, which helps to maintain the curl.
Tinting: After the lashes have been lifted and set, a lash tint is applied. This tint is left on for about 5-10 minutes to ensure that the color is fully absorbed by the lashes.
Final Touches: Finally, a conditioning balm is applied to nourish and protect the lashes. The lashes are then carefully combed and shaped to ensure a natural, yet enhanced appearance.
Duration of the Procedure
The entire lash lift and tint procedure typically takes between 45 minutes to an hour to complete. This includes the initial consultation, preparation, and the application of all products. The time may vary slightly depending on the individual's lash type and the desired curl intensity.
Post-Procedure Care
After the procedure, it is important to follow the technician's aftercare instructions to ensure the best results. This may include avoiding water and makeup on the lashes for the first 24 hours and using a gentle, oil-free cleanser to maintain the health of your lashes.

The Lash Lift Process
The lash lift itself typically takes about 45 minutes to an hour to complete. The process begins with the application of a lifting solution to the base of the lashes. This solution is designed to reshape the lashes, giving them a natural curl. The lashes are then carefully combed upwards and secured with a silicone shield to maintain the curl during the treatment.
Tinting the Lashes
Following the lifting process, a tinting solution is applied to the lashes. This step adds color and depth, making the lashes appear darker and more noticeable. The tinting solution is left on for a few minutes to ensure that the color adheres properly to the lashes.
Post-Treatment Care
After the lash lift and tint, it's important to follow the post-treatment care instructions provided by your technician. This usually involves avoiding water and makeup on the lashes for at least 24 hours to allow the treatment to set properly. Proper care will help ensure that the results last as long as possible, typically around 6 to 8 weeks.
